Greek Name Days This Week: July 19 to July 25, 2026

Late July brings one of the most familiar summer name days in Greece: Prophet Elias on July 20. The week also includes Saint Mary Magdalene, Saint Markella of Chios, Saint Christina, and the Dormition of Saint Anna.

The calendar moves between well-known names such as Elias, Magdalini, Christina, and Anna, and less common names such as Dios, Makrina, Menelaos, Athenagoras, and Eupraxia.


Sunday, July 19

Commemorations: Venerable Dios and Venerable Makrina, sister of Saint Basil the Great.

Those celebrating include:

Garifallia, Garifalia, Dios, Dias, Makrina
(Γαρυφαλλιά, Γαριφαλιά, Διός, Δίας, Μακρίνα)


Monday, July 20

Commemorations: Prophet Elias.

Those celebrating include:

Elias, Liakos, Liakouras, Lias, Iliana, Liana, Ilianna, Ilia
(Ηλίας, Λιάκος, Λιάκουρας, Λίας, Ηλιάνα, Λιάνα, Ηλιάννα, Ήλια)


Tuesday, July 21

Commemorations: the Martyrs Akakios, Georgios, Evgenios, Theodoros, Theofilos, Ioustos, Matthaios, and Trophimos, and the Synaxis of the Theotokos in Armatiou.

No commonly observed name days are listed for this date.


Wednesday, July 22

Commemorations: Saint Mary Magdalene the Myrrhbearer, Saint Markella the Virgin Martyr of Chios, and Venerable Menelaos.

Those celebrating include:

Magdalini, Magda, Magdoula, Magdalena, Magdalenia, Magdali, Magdalo, Marilena, Marialena, Maria-Eleni, Markella, Markela, Markelli, Markeli, Menelaos
(Μαγδαληνή, Μάγδα, Μαγδούλα, Μαγδαλένα, Μαγδαλένια, Μαγδαλή, Μαγδάλω, Μαριλένα, Μαριαλένα, Μαρία Ελένη, Μαρκέλλα, Μαρκέλα, Μαρκελλή, Μαρκελή, Μενέλαος)


Thursday, July 23

Commemorations: Prophet Ezekiel and the Hieromartyrs Apollinaris and Vitalis, Bishops of Ravenna.

No commonly observed name days are listed for this date.


Friday, July 24

Commemorations: Saint Christina the Great Martyr and Saint Athenagoras the Confessor.

Those celebrating include:

Christina, Christiana, Kristiana, Christa, Krista, Christi, Kristi, Christinaki, Athenagoras
(Χριστίνα, Χριστιάνα, Κριστιάνα, Χρίστα, Κρίστα, Χρίστη, Κρίστη, Χριστινάκι, Αθηναγόρας)


Saturday, July 25

Commemorations: the Dormition of Saint Anna, Venerable Eupraxia, and Venerable Olympiada the Deaconess.

Those celebrating include:

Anna, Annita, Anneta, Annabella, Annamaria, Aneza, Anni, Anna Maria, Anna-Maria, Eupraxios, Eupraxos, Eupraxia, Eupraxoula, Praxoula, Efi, Olympia, Olympiada, Olympo, Olympi, Olia, Olympoula, Olympias
(Άννα, Αννίτα, Αννέτα, Ανναμπέλλα, Ανναμαρία, Ανέζα, Άννη, Άννα Μαρία, Άννα-Μαρία, Ευπράξιος, Εύπραξος, Ευπραξία, Ευπραξούλα, Πραξούλα, Έφη, Ολυμπία, Ολυμπιάδα, Ολύμπω, Ολύμπη, Όλια, Ολυμπούλα, Ολυμπιάς)
